The Business Incubator market refers to the ecosystem of organizations and services that support the development and growth of startups and early-stage companies. It encompasses the provision of physical and virtual space, business development resources, mentorship, networking opportunities, and access to funding. The markets components include physical incubators (providing office space and amenities), virtual incubators (offering online resources and support), and accelerator programs (offering intensive, short-term support). Key terms associated with the market include incubation, acceleration, mentorship, seed funding, angel investors, venture capital, startup, SME (Small and Medium-sized Enterprises), entrepreneurship, and innovation ecosystem. A comprehensive incubator offers a holistic range of support services, while a professional incubator may focus on specific industry sectors or stages of business development. Object-specific incubators target specific types of ventures, such as those focused on technology, clean energy, or social impact. Understanding these distinctions is crucial for effectively analyzing the markets various segments and identifying growth opportunities. The definition also extends to the supporting actors within the ecosystem, such as government agencies, universities, private investors, and corporate partners, all of whom play a significant role in shaping the markets development and growth trajectory.

Comprehensive Incubators: These incubators offer a comprehensive suite of services, including workspace, mentorship, networking, and access to funding. They cater to a broad range of startups across different industries. They often have long-term incubation programs, providing sustained support to businesses throughout their development phases. This type of incubator provides a more holistic approach to business development, addressing various aspects of a startups lifecycle.
Professional Incubators: These incubators specialize in specific industries or business functions. For instance, a professional incubator might focus on technology startups or life sciences, offering specialized expertise and resources tailored to that industrys unique challenges and opportunities. This targeted approach allows for more in-depth support and mentorship, leading to better outcomes for startups within the niche area.
Object-Specific Incubators: These incubators focus on supporting ventures with specific goals, such as social impact or sustainability. They provide specialized resources and networking opportunities relevant to these objectives. This niche approach attracts ventures with a shared focus, fostering collaboration and a strong community environment within the incubator.
Startup Services: This segment encompasses the core services provided to startups, including mentorship, business planning support, access to resources, and networking opportunities. These are fundamental elements that drive the growth of early-stage businesses and contribute significantly to the success rate of startups.
Enterprise Resource Provision: This includes providing access to essential resources such as technology, equipment, office space, and administrative support. These services are critical for startups with limited resources, offering essential infrastructure for their operations and enabling them to focus on core business activities.

Despite its potential, the Business Incubator market faces challenges. High initial costs for establishing and operating an incubator can be a barrier to entry, especially for smaller organizations. Geographic limitations can restrict access to incubator services in some regions, particularly in underserved areas with limited infrastructure. Finding and retaining skilled mentors and staff is essential for the success of incubators, yet competition for talent can be fierce. Competition among incubators can also be intense, particularly in densely populated urban areas. Furthermore, the effectiveness of incubator programs can vary depending on factors such as the quality of mentorship, the availability of resources, and the overall support system. Lastly, measuring the impact of incubator programs and demonstrating a clear return on investment can be challenging.

The Business Incubator market faces several key challenges. Firstly, securing sustainable funding remains a constant challenge for many incubators. Reliance on grants and government funding can create instability, while attracting private investment requires demonstrating a clear return on investment. Secondly, finding and retaining high-quality mentors and staff is crucial for effective incubation. Competition for experienced entrepreneurs and business professionals is intense, and offering competitive salaries and benefits can be difficult, especially for smaller incubators. Thirdly, measuring the impact of incubation programs and demonstrating their effectiveness can be challenging. The success of a startup is influenced by many factors, and isolating the direct impact of incubator services requires robust data collection and analysis methods. Furthermore, ensuring inclusivity and diversity within incubator programs remains a challenge. Many incubators struggle to attract and support entrepreneurs from underrepresented groups, limiting the overall impact of the industry. Finally, adapting to rapidly evolving technological advancements is crucial for incubators to remain competitive. Keeping up with the latest trends in technology, digital tools, and online platforms requires ongoing investment in training and infrastructure.

North America and Europe currently dominate the Business Incubator market, driven by established entrepreneurial ecosystems, substantial venture capital funding, and government support for innovation. However, the Asia-Pacific region is experiencing rapid growth, fueled by a burgeoning startup scene and increasing government initiatives to promote entrepreneurship. Latin America and Africa are also showing significant potential, but face challenges related to infrastructure, access to funding, and a lack of established support networks. The Middle East is witnessing increasing investment in technology and innovation, creating opportunities for business incubators focused on supporting tech startups and other high-growth industries. Regional differences in regulatory environments, cultural norms, and access to resources significantly impact market dynamics. For example, government policies promoting entrepreneurship vary widely across regions, influencing the overall level of support available to incubators and startups. Similarly, cultural attitudes towards entrepreneurship and risk-taking can impact the willingness of individuals to start businesses and seek support from incubators. Access to funding, both public and private, also differs significantly across regions, impacting the ability of incubators to offer financial support to their clients and ultimately their viability.
